          WONDER by R.J Palacio. 

Wonder is about a facially deformed boy named August Who has trouble fitting in with other children because of his appearance. August has been home schooled for all his life until the time comes for him to go to middle school. The Principal (Mr Tushman) Set some people to help him get through until he settles in he has set Jack, Julian and Charlotte to help him, but do they all have the same gifts of kindness?

The meaning of this book is to show that there is more to a person than their appearance. I thought this was a great message. I also liked that it was written in different voices so that you could know what the different characters thought of August. It was a great book.
